About Ampra

Ampra helps established SMBs adopt AI and automation in practical, human-centered ways. Many of our clients are founder-led professional services firms and operating teams that rely on manual, repetitive workflows across sales, operations, client service, reporting, marketing, admin, and internal coordination.

We help teams save time, eliminate bottlenecks, improve quality, and free people up for higher-value, more fulfilling work. We are not here to chase AI hype or add complexity. We build useful systems that fit the way real businesses actually operate.

Our Fractional AI and Automation Support model pairs an AI Strategist with an AI & Automation Architect. The Strategist leads the client relationship focused on strategy, discovery, prioritization, workflow mapping, and adoption. The Architect is the builder who turns that strategy into working systems.

The Role

The AI & Automation Architect designs, builds, tests, documents, and improves AI-powered workflows, automations, integrations, and internal systems for our clients.

This is a hands-on implementation role for someone who thinks like a builder: practical, curious, client-centered, and resourceful when the path is unclear. You will join every client session to support technical discovery, workflow design, live building, and implementation follow-through between sessions.

The standard is useful, reliable systems that clients can understand, adopt, and maintain.
